Highlights
University Type | Public University |
---|---|
Campus Setting | Urban |
Establishment Year | 1853 |
No. of Campuses | 2 |
No, of Residential Colleges | 10 |
Graduate Job Rate | 84.6% (full time) |
Research Funding | AUD 491 million |
Endowment | AUD 62.1 million |
Cost of Attendance | AUD 40,000-50,000 (annually) |
Applications Accepted | Online/Offline/VTAC |
Work-Study | Available |
Intake Type | Semester wise |
Mode of Program | Full time and online |
Programs, Campus and Residence
- 31 undergraduate, 200 masters and 31 doctoral degree programs are offered at University of Melbourne under 12 areas of study. The University’s number 1 ranked subjects in Australia, and top 50 worldwide are: Anatomy, Law, Education, Business, Computer Science, etc.
- On-campus, University of Melbourne offers residential facilities for international students. There are 10 residential colleges on-campus. Along with off-campus accommodation for students.
University of Melbourne Admission Process
- Application Form: International students can apply online, offline or through their country specific agents. The students belonging to Australia and/or pursuing an International Baccalaureate Diploma can apply through the VTAC Application.
- Common requirements: Transcripts, Higher Secondary Certificate and, work experience with bachelor’s degree/diploma (for PG).
- Application fee: AUD 100
- Additional requirements: Copy of passport, financial statement, identity declaration and accommodation declaration. There may be an interview for Performing and Visual Arts applicants.
- Application deadlines: Semester 1: late December; Semester 2: 31 May.
- The following table shows the required score for each exam:
Test | Test Scores |
---|---|
SAT | 1193-1430 |
TOEFL (iBT) | 79 |
TOEFL (PBT) | 577 |
IELTS | 6.5 and above |
PTE | 50-64 |
CPE/CAE | 169-176 |
Cost of Attendance
Department Name | Cost of Tuition |
---|---|
Agriculture, Engineering, Sciences and Veterinary Sciences | AUD 41,728 - AUD 67,368 |
Business and Economics | AUD 42,728 |
Education | AUD 32,512 |
Health and Medical Sciences | AUD 41,504 - AUD 91,092 |
Humanities, Social Sciences and Languages | AUD 32,512 |
Law | AUD 42,656 |
Music, Visual and Performing Arts | AUD 28,928 – AUD 56,224 |
Financial Aid
International students are offered various scholarships by the University of Melbourne. There are around 176 Scholarships that are offered to students. Some of them are:
- Human Rights Scholarship- AUD 94,200 awarded to 2 students,
- Newman College Rector's Exhibitions- for 50 students.
- Global Graduate Merit Scholarship- for students, 25%-50% tuition fee waivered.
Alumni
University of Melbourne has a network of 385,000 alumni globally. It offers benefits like: career development resources, discounted membership for events, access to library/E-Journals/Coursera courses, 25% discount on Melbourne University Publishing, 10% off on fee for Chinese classes, etc.
